The magic of Frame mode is what happens next. When you restart the forward track from that manual adjustment, Resolve does not reset the motion path. Instead, it begins tracking the new feature, but it . This means the movement of the Power Window continues to follow the original motion path of the first feature, even though the crosshairs are now locked onto something else. When you view the full track path, it appears smooth and continuous, with no sudden jumps, even though you switched tracking targets mid-shot. This technique is invaluable for dealing with occlusions and ensuring that visual effects or color corrections stay locked to the intended subject. viewerframe mode motion link
